我通常在单击通用链接以从非活动/后台状态打开应用程序时使用下面的委托方法;但是,它不是从非运行/死状态调用的,因此我不能使用NSUserActivity对象,它为我提供了所需的通用链接url。

func application(_ application: UIApplication,
                   continue userActivity: NSUserActivity,
                   restorationHandler: @escaping ([Any]?) -> Void) -> Bool {

如果你知道另一个解决方案,委托方法,或任何其他可能有助于我得到的网址,请让我知道。
谢谢您。

最佳答案

通过这个委托方法,我收到了应用程序中的通用链接委托。请试试看。这也许对你有帮助。

func application(_ application: UIApplication, open url: URL, sourceApplication: String?, annotation: Any) -> Bool {
}

关于ios - 如何从通用链接获取网址?,我们在Stack Overflow上找到一个类似的问题:https://stackoverflow.com/questions/46287137/

10-11 20:12